Job description

CorVel Corporation is hiring a caring, self-motivated, energetic and independent registered nurse to fill a Medical Case Manager position in <>.
Work from home, and on the road. Monday - Friday, regular business hours.
As a Medical Case Manager you will make a meaningful difference in the lives of injured workers and their families. Your responsibilities include working closely with injured workers to facilitate their recovery. You will work collaboratively with the patient, their family, medical providers, members of our team, and others. This is a heavy local travel role responsible for working with a caseload of workers compensation injured workers within a defined jurisdiction.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S & R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Provides Medical Case Management to individuals through in person and telephonic communications with the patient, physician, other health care providers, employer and others.
  • Utilizes their medical and nursing knowledge to discuss the current treatment plan with the physician and discuss alternate treatment plans.
  • Evaluates patient's treatment plan for appropriateness, medical necessity, and cost effectiveness.
  • Provides assessment, planning, implementation and evaluation of patient's progress.
  • Attends doctors, other providers, home and in some cases, attorney's visits.
  • Attends hospital and/or long-term facility discharge planning conferences, et cetera for the purpose of determining appropriateness of care and developing an effective long-term care strategy. Initial home visit for initial evaluation.
  • Implements care such as negotiation the delivery of durable medical equipment and nursing services.
  • This role requires regular travel, dependent on the injured worker's injuries and needs. The employee must be available for local travel up to approximately 60% of the work week/month
  • This role may require overnight travel.

KNOWLEDGE & SKILLS:
  • Effective communication and multi-tasking skills in a high-volume, fast-paced, team-oriented environment.
  • Experience as a RN, Medical Case Manager is ideal, or a clinical background in orthopedics, neurology, or rehabilitation is preferred.
  • Ability to meet with the patient, their physicians, other healthcare providers, attorneys, and advisors/clients and coworkers.
  • A cost containment background, such as utilization review or managed care is helpful.
  • Strong interpersonal, time management and organizational skills.
  • Computer proficiency and technical aptitude with the ability to utilize MS Office including Excel spreadsheets.
  • Ability to work both independently and within a team environment.

EDUCATION & EXPERIENCE:
  • Graduate of accredited school of nursing.
  • Current RN Licensure in state of operation.
  • Certification as a CCM, CIRS, or other Case Management certifications are preferred.
  • A valid driver's license, reliable transportation, and ability to travel to assigned locations is required.
